The color of that is awesome. I recently did my first batch of mead during a beer hiatus and chose blackberry as a flavor add. I used 3 pints of pure raw clover honey and just one normal sized box of blackberries in the primary. I did crush my berries and soak them in sugar for 2 days before brew day(?). I got none of the color and a slightly tart blackberry flavor
